How do you identify the performance bottlenecks?
Answer / mahesh sv
Performance Bottlenecks can be detected by using monitors.
These monitors might be application server monitors, web
server monitors, database server monitors and network
monitors. They help in finding out the troubled area in our
scenario which causes increased response time. The
measurements made are usually performance response time,
throughput, hits/sec, network delay graphs, etc.
